Are you an experienced dietitian looking to make a meaningful impact in renal care? Join our team as Senior Renal Dietitian and play a pivotal role in delivering specialised nutrition services to patients with renal disease. In this highly specialised role, you will provide renal nutrition services to outpatients accessing Renal Services, including patients receiving haemodialysis, peritoneal dialysis and those attending pre-dialysis clinics. Beyond clinical care, you will lead renal quality improvement, service development, as well as practice and redesign activities. You will also provide clinical supervision to junior dietitians and act as a key consultant for nutritional management of renal disease. What you will bring to the role * Tertiary qualifications in Nutrition and Dietetics and eligible for full membership of the Dietitians Australia, or other qualification deemed equivalent by the employer. * Demonstrated ability to work autonomously and to perform novel and complex tasks related to renal nutritional care of patients. * Extensive clinical experience and up-to-date knowledge in the nutritional management of patients with complex renal disease and conditions, including experience in renal multidisciplinary teams. * Demonstrated high level interpersonal, communication and negotiation skills, with well-developed skills in clinical supervision and student teaching and training. * Demonstrated ability to lead and complete quality improvement projects and provide input towards service evaluation processes. * Dedication to continuing professional development, including maintaining current and high-level knowledge and skills in renal nutrition. * Current Driver's Licence and willingness to use for work purpose travel.
